Jean Signe (Alling) Corson, 83, of New Britain, daughter of the late Edward and Elizabeth (Lundell) Alling, passed away Friday (September 30, 2016) at the Hospital of Central CT in New Britain. Born in New Britain she was a former Kensington resident, moving back to New Britain in 1962. Jean is a graduate of Berlin High School , and was employed at Honeywell-Skinner Valve until her retirement in 1995. She was a longtime member of St. Mark's Episcopal Church, New Britain and served as an office volunteer at the church.

Surviving is a son, Alan Corson of New Britain; a niece, Kendra Alling and her wife Pamela St. John of Niantic; a nephew, Jeff Alling and his wife Vicky Padgett of North Pole, Alaska; two grandchildren, Aaron and Justin Corson; and a great granddaughter, Lilith Scott. She also leaves a daughter-in-law, Jennifer Corson of Swansey, NH. She was predeceased by a son, David Corson and a granddaughter, Ashley Hartwich and her former husband Kenneth Corson.

Funeral Services are Tuesday 1 PM at St. Mark's Episcopal Church, 147 west Main Street, New Britain, CT 06051. Burial will follow in West Lane Cemetery, Kensington. There are no calling hours. Memorial donations may be made to St. Marks Episcopal Church. Carlson Funeral Home, New Britain is assisting with arrangements.
